Household electrical repairs in Richmond often begin with a symptom rather than a clear cause. A socket may look fine but no longer work. A light may flicker only when a switch is used. A circuit may trip only when the kettle, toaster and microwave are used together. In older homes around Richmond, especially properties with ageing cable, previous alterations or mixed wiring history, the fault can sit in a switch line, a fitting, a junction, or the circuit protection itself.

The most useful starting point is to identify what has changed. If one room has gone dead, if a breaker has tripped repeatedly, if there is a burning smell, crackling, discoloured accessories or signs of damp around a fitting, the issue needs prompt attention. These symptoms can point to overloaded circuits, damaged accessories, deteriorated connections or moisture entering equipment.

Sockets, Switches and Spurs in Richmond

Faulty sockets, switches and spurs are among the most common domestic issues in Richmond homes. A socket may feel loose, run warm, show scorch marks or stop supplying power. A switch may stick, crackle, or fail to control the light reliably. A spur may have been added during a previous alteration and now needs checking because the connected equipment is no longer behaving as expected.

In kitchens, hallways and utility spaces, these accessories often carry frequent use. In older terraces and converted flats, wear can build up over time, especially where the property has had several changes to layout or fittings. In modern flats, the issue may be less about age and more about loading, poor termination or a fault in the appliance or accessory itself. Either way, the answer is careful inspection rather than assumption.

For sockets, switches and spurs Richmond households should look out for these warning signs: intermittent power, visible damage, heat, buzzing, a burning smell, repeated tripping, or accessories that fail only when a certain appliance is plugged in. If any of those signs are present, the safe approach is to stop using the outlet and arrange professional testing.

Kitchen and Bathroom Electrics in Richmond

Kitchen and bathroom electrics in Richmond need particular care because these rooms combine frequent use, moisture, heat and multiple appliances. Problems often show up as a tripping circuit, a cooker or appliance point that no longer works, a bathroom fitting that fails after steam or condensation, or a socket arrangement that has become unreliable around older units.

Kitchen appliance circuits can be stressed by everyday use. Kettles, microwaves, dishwashers, washing machines and fridge-freezers all place demand on the installation, and overloading becomes more likely when several items are used together on the same circuit. In older homes, ageing cable or previous alterations can make the problem more obvious. In newer flats, the issue may be a failed accessory, a loose connection or a circuit that needs checking after a change in appliance load.

Bathroom electrics are equally sensitive. If an extractor, light, shaver point or supply to another fitting has stopped working, damp may be involved, or the fault may lie in the accessory, switch line or circuit protection. Any visible signs of moisture, corrosion or heat around bathroom equipment should be treated as urgent. It is better to isolate the area and arrange inspection than to keep resetting a tripped circuit without understanding why it failed.

Extractor Fan Installation in Richmond

Extractor fan installation in Richmond is often requested after a fan has failed, become noisy, or no longer clears steam properly. In bathrooms and kitchens, poor extraction can lead to condensation, damp patches, mould growth and lingering smells. That makes the fan both a comfort item and a protective part of the home’s electrical and ventilation setup.

If an extractor fan has stopped working, the fault may be in the fan unit, the switch, the supply, the timer control or the wiring to the fitting. In homes near the River Thames or in older properties where moisture is already a concern, it is worth checking the fan promptly rather than waiting for damp to spread. A fan that runs weakly, rattles, or only works intermittently may be nearing failure.

Smoke and Heat Alarm Installation in Richmond

Smoke and heat alarm installation in Richmond is an important part of keeping domestic properties safer, especially where layout changes, refurbishments or older wiring have altered how a home is protected. Alarms should be chosen and positioned with the property in mind, and any installation should be checked properly so the devices are ready to do their job.

Smoke alarms are commonly used in hallways, landings and circulation areas, while heat alarms are often more suitable in kitchens where normal cooking fumes could cause nuisance activation. If an alarm has stopped working, beeps intermittently, or fails to respond as expected, it may need replacement, reconfiguration or a wiring check depending on the system type and age.

Richmond has a mix of property types, from Victorian terraces and converted flats to modern flats and older rewires, so there is no one-size-fits-all answer. In some homes, the alarm issue may be linked to a failed device. In others, it may be part of a wider electrical fault or a circuit that needs testing before new equipment is installed.

What are the warning signs that I need a domestic electrician in Richmond?

Common warning signs include sockets that feel warm, lights that flicker or fail, repeated tripping, burning smells, buzzing from accessories, damp around fittings and appliances that only work intermittently. If the issue involves heat, smoke, scorch marks or loss of power, switch off the affected circuit if it is safe to do so and arrange an inspection.

Can you help with kitchen appliance circuits that keep tripping?

Yes. Kitchen appliance circuits can trip because of overloading, a faulty appliance, a loose connection or a wiring fault. The circuit and connected equipment need to be checked properly before the kitchen is put back into normal use.

Do you work on older properties in Richmond?

Yes. Richmond has many Victorian terraces, converted flats, older rewires and mixed-age installations, so faults can involve ageing cable, previous alterations or worn accessories. The inspection is tailored to the property and the symptoms shown.

What should I do if a socket is damaged or smells hot?

Stop using it straight away. If it is safe, switch off the circuit at the consumer unit and keep clear of the damaged item. Do not try to open or repair it yourself. Arrange a qualified electrician to inspect it.
